SPECIFICATIONS

ItemSpecification
Spark plugs
MakeNGK
Type1FR5N10 Iridium plug
Gap1.0 mm (0.039 in)
Ignition coils
MakeDenso
Type2W93-12A366-BA
Firing Order1-5-4-2-6-3-7-8

GENERAL SPECIFICATION

DescriptionNm
Ignition coil bolt6
Spark plugs25

GENERAL

The 4.2L engine ignition system has a single iridium tipped spark plug per cylinder, with each spark plug powered by an on-plug ignition coil. The ignition coils are directly driven by the engine control module (ECM).

Power for the ignition coils is supplied from the main relay and a fuse in the battery junction box (BJB). A capacitor is connected in parallel with the power supplies to the ignition coils to suppress RFI (radio frequency interference).

Each ignition coil contains a power stage to switch the current in the primary circuit. The ECM controls the switching with a signal to the power stage. The ECM monitors operation of the ignition coils using a feedback signal from each of the power stages. If a fault is detected the ECM stores an appropriate fault code.

The ECM varies the dwell time of the ignition coils depending on battery voltage and engine speed, to ensure a constant energy level is produced in the secondary coil each time the power stage is switched. This ensures a good spark is always produced by the spark plug without excessive primary current flow, thus avoiding overheating or damage to the ignition coils.

The ECM calculates the ignition timing for individual cylinders from

  1. Engine speed.
  2. Camshaft position.
  3. Engine load.
  4. Engine temperature.
  5. The knock control function.
  6. The shift control function.
  7. The idle speed control function.

Scheme 3: REMOVAL
  1. Disconnect the battery ground cable. Refer to «Specifications»(/land-rover/range-rover/l322-2005-2009/remont/charging-system/#charging-system-general-information) .
  2. Remove the ignition coil-on-plugs. See «Ignition Coil-On-Plug»(/land-rover/range-rover/l322-2005-2009/remont/ignition-system/#engine-ignition-42l) .
  3. Remove the remaining ignition coil-on-plugs.
  4. Clean the area surrounding the spark plugs.
  5. Remove the spark plugs.

INSTALLATION

  1. Install the spark plugs. Tighten the spark plugs to 25 Nm (18 lb.ft).
  2. Install the ignition coil-on-plug. See «Ignition Coil-On-Plug»(/land-rover/range-rover/l322-2005-2009/remont/ignition-system/#engine-ignition-42l) .
  3. Install the remaining coil-on-plugs.
  4. Connect the battery ground cable. Refer to «Specifications»(/land-rover/range-rover/l322-2005-2009/remont/charging-system/#charging-system-general-information) .
